The Anti-Surge Thick Film Chip Resistors are designed for high reliability and ESD surge protection, featuring a metal glaze thick film resistive element and three layers of electrodes. Suitable for both reflow and flow soldering, these resistors offer high power ratings from 0.20 W to 0.66 W in various sizes including 0402, 0603, 1206, and 1210. They comply with IEC 60115-8, JIS C 5201-8, JEITA RC-2134C standards and are AEC-Q200 and RoHS compliant, making them ideal for high voltage, high resistance applications requiring superior surge characteristics and durability.
Power Ratings: 0.20 W (0402), 0.33 W (0603), 0.50 W (0805, 1210), 0.66 W (1206)
Resistance Tolerance: ±1%, ±5%
Resistance Range: 10Ω to 1MΩ
Rated Voltage: up to 500 V (ERJPM8)
Resistance Temperature Coefficient: ±100 ppm/°C
Materials: Metal glaze thick film resistive element, three-layer electrodes
Size Dimensions: ERJP08 - L: 3.20 mm, W: 1.60 mm, ERJP14 - L: 3.20 mm, W: 2.50 mm
Operating Temperature Range: -55°C to +155°C (varies by series)
Standards: IEC 60115-8, JIS C 5201-8, JEITA RC-2134C
Compliance: AEC-Q200, RoHS
ESD Characteristic: Test voltage 100 V to 150 V depending on size
